RayzeBio, a Bristol Myers Squibb company, is a dynamic biotechnology company headquartered in San Diego, CA. The company is focused on improving survival of people with cancer by harnessing the power of targeted radioisotopes. RayzeBio is developing innovative drugs against targets of solid tumors. Led by a successful and experienced entrepreneurial team, RayzeBio aims to be the global leader in radiopharmaceuticals.
We are seeking an experienced and motivated Senior Director, Regulatory Affairs - CMC (Manufacturing). This position will report to the Head of Regulatory Affairs and will oversee and/or manage CMC regulatory functions within the RayzeBio manufacturing facility located in Indianapolis. Responsibility expectations will be commensurate with experience.
Responsibilities:
Work with the Indianapolis facility teams (QA, QC, Operations, Manufacturing, Development, Validation, etc.) to provide on-site regulatory decision making and support for RayzeBio-manufactured radiopharmaceuticals to generate documentation leading to successful preparation and approval of Investigational New Drug applications (INDs), Investigational Medicinal Product Dossiers (IMPDs), Drug Master Files (DMFs), New Drug Application (NDA), and Marketing Authorization Application (MAA) submissions
Lead the development and execution of global CMC regulatory strategies for activities conducted at the Indianapolis manufacturing facility
Responsible for content development, compilation, maintenance, and review of the facility DMF and/or authoring the facility-based Quality Modules in regulatory applications (e.g., IND, IMPD, NDA, and MAA) for submission to global Health Authorities in compliance with departmental and regulatory standards
Work with the Indianapolis facility teams to ensure CMC documentation (e.g., protocols, reports, validation activities, specifications, analytical methods, batch records, etc.) that support development, process validation, tech transfer activities, and facility controls meet regulatory standards
Prepare Health Authority responses & background packages (including participating/leading Health Authority meetings)
Author and prepare submissions for post-approval manufacturing changes (annual reports, CBEs, PAS, supplements)
Independently manage and prioritize multiple complex projects, programs and workload.
Manage and maintain strong working relationships with the Indianapolis facility teams, remote and SD teams, participate in and/or lead multifunctional teams
Manage Regulatory Affairs – CMC staff
Assess manufacturing Change Controls for global impact and guide technical teams on global change management
Provide additional ad hoc Regulatory-CMC support to RayzeBio manufacturing team
Research and provide analysis of current US and international regulations and guidance
Actively participate with Global Regulatory Leads to develop content of container labels
Communicate critical issues to Leadership
Basic Qualifications:
Bachelor’s degree with 10 or more years of hands-on regulatory CMC experience OR an advanced degree with at least 7 years of hands-on regulatory CMC experience
Experience with independently authoring IND, IMPD, NDA, MAA and/or DMF CMC sections
Experience providing on-site regulatory strategy in collaboration with facility teams (QA, QC, Operations, Manufacturing, Development, Validation, etc.) to generate documentation leading to IND, IMPD, DMF, NDA and MAA applications.
